Job Description :

  • Looking for a highly motivated Senior Paralegal with 8+ years of experience to join our legal team to be a primary team member for resolving customer disputes, litigation, and regulatory complaints.
  • The ideal candidate will have substantial experience in running investigations in a company, gathering key records related to disputes, organizing relevant facts for pre-litigation dispute resolution, and preparing responses to customer complaints.
  • The Senior Paralegal will work closely with our in-house litigation lawyer and with various support teams, such as customer service, payment, and risk operations teams, and will join a passionate and dedicated team of legal and compliance professionals on a mission to support the company's growth.

Professional Experience / Background to be successful in this role :

  • 8+ years of combined customer dispute resolution and litigation experience, with an emphasis on hands-on pre-litigation dispute resolution.
  • The ability to lead and run internal investigations, gather relevant records, and identify and organize factual timelines in clear and succinct summaries.
  • Self-starter who can track deadlines, navigate a company to find key stakeholders for information, and proactively move through the resolution of an entire case portfolio.
  • Legal writing skills as they relate to preparing complaint responses and basic legal documents such as legal holds, discovery objections, continuance requests, and settlement agreements.
  • Comfort with interacting directly with customers and, where needed, resolving small disputes.
  • Experience in working with litigation counsel to support all aspects of litigation, including pleadings, motions, service, discovery, case management, and resolution.
  • The ability to maintain dispute files in an up-to-date fashion and produce regular reports and metrics on disputes.
  • Comfortable with legal research of non-complex issues, the ability to reach conclusions on that research, and apply those conclusions to practical action in resolving customer disputes.
  • Ability to assist with the creation of practical processes and protocols (such as playbooks and templates) to increase efficiencies and to guide support teams in dispute resolution.
  • Comfort with identifying risks that should be escalated and collaborating with litigation counsel to address those risks.
  • Experience in responding to subpoenas, liens, and garnishments, and other discovery requests to back up other team members when needed.
